The dental implants market in China has grown significantly, making it a focal point for global buyers. Professional reports indicate that the country accounted for approximately 36% of the Asia-Pacific dental implant market in 2021. This rapid expansion is driven by rising dental healthcare awareness and increasing disposable incomes among consumers.
Key manufacturers in China include both domestic and international players. Domestic brands have improved technology and product quality, often competing on cost and accessibility. Research shows that Chinese dental implants are favored for their affordability, but concerns about long-term reliability linger. The market has seen criticism regarding inconsistent quality across different brands, highlighting the need for tighter regulations and better standards.
Moreover, international companies have partnered with local firms to enhance their presence. These collaborations bring advanced technologies and offer comprehensive training for dental professionals. However, a gap in continuous education for practitioners still exists in many regions. Addressing this issue is crucial for maintaining the integrity of dental care. Ensuring that buyers conduct thorough research is essential as they navigate this competitive landscape.
The global market for cosmetic dental implants has shown significant growth. Reports indicate that the market is expected to reach $9.6 billion by 2025. In China, the cost of these implants can be notably lower than in other countries. Many patients find that prices here can be up to 70% less when compared to North America or Europe.
Each market has its own standards and practices. While China offers cost-effective options, concerns about quality persist. Not all manufacturers adhere to the same regulatory standards as those in more established markets. Patients must do thorough research before making a decision. Consulting dental professionals with expertise in cosmetic implants is crucial.
Tips: Always ask for credentials. Look for clinics with certified staff. Compare several quotes and consider the overall value, not just the price. Selecting a provider with positive reviews can make a difference. Invest time in understanding the materials used in implants. Quality should not be compromised for savings alone.
China's dental implant industry is experiencing remarkable technological advancements. New materials are at the forefront of this transformation. For instance, researchers are developing biocompatible materials that enhance integration with bone. This innovation could lead to more durable and natural-feeling implants.
Advanced manufacturing techniques are also changing the game. The use of 3D printing technology allows for customized implants tailored to individual patients. This precision can improve overall success rates. However, this technology isn't perfect. Quality control remains a concern as mass production increases. Ensuring every implant meets high standards is crucial.
Moreover, digital tools are improving the planning and placement of implants. These technologies provide detailed imaging, helping professionals strategize procedures effectively. While this represents progress, accessibility is an issue. Many regions still lack access to these advanced tools. Addressing this gap is essential for the industry’s growth.
